Visual Basic, .NET, ASP, VBScript
 

   
   
     

Форум - Общий форум

Страница: 1 |

 

  Вопрос: Текст в PictureBox'е Добавлено: 15.09.02 21:04  

Автор вопроса:  Keith Flint | Web-сайт: www.flint7.nm.ru

Люди, помоему этот вопрос тут был, но давно...

Как написать какой-нитьтекст в пичбоксе???

Ответить

  Ответы Всего ответов: 13  

Номер ответа: 1
Автор ответа:
 Дмитрий Борзенков



Вопросов: 14
Ответов: 57
 Web-сайт: gcode.ru
 Профиль | | #1
Добавлено: 16.09.02 01:49

да уж...

Picture1.Print "Visual Basic не язык для начинающих, а эффективное средство к существованию"

Ответить

Номер ответа: 2
Автор ответа:
 Satrapp



ICQ: 75556561 

Вопросов: 8
Ответов: 80
 Профиль | | #2 Добавлено: 16.09.02 09:28

Он прав, а для того, чтобы записать текст в определенном месте, используй свойства CurrentX и CurrentY...

Ответить

Номер ответа: 3
Автор ответа:
 Satrapp



ICQ: 75556561 

Вопросов: 8
Ответов: 80
 Профиль | | #3 Добавлено: 16.09.02 10:32

А ещё можно "кинуть пальцы" и использовать АПИ-шку:

Private Declare Function TextOut Lib "gdi32" Alias "TextOutA" (ByVal hdc As Long, ByVal x As Long, ByVal y As Long, ByVal lpString As String, ByVal nCount As Long) As Long
 
 
Private Sub DrawTextToPictureBox(text as string)
    TextOut Picture1.hdc, 100, 100, text, Len(text)
End Sub

Ответить

Номер ответа: 4
Автор ответа:
 Barsik



Разработчик Offline Client

ICQ: 343368641 

Вопросов: 17
Ответов: 686
 Web-сайт: barsik.newmail.ru
 Профиль | | #4
Добавлено: 21.09.04 18:05
зачем усложнять жизнь юзай Print

Ответить

Номер ответа: 5
Автор ответа:
  j3d1



ICQ: 8370005 

Вопросов: 34
Ответов: 466
 Профиль | | #5 Добавлено: 21.09.04 20:55
//4 лучще юзать TextOut, он гараздо быстрее в циклах работает

Ответить

Номер ответа: 6
Автор ответа:
 sne



Разработчик Offline Client

ICQ: 233286456 

Вопросов: 34
Ответов: 5445
 Web-сайт: hw.t-k.ru
 Профиль | | #6
Добавлено: 21.09.04 23:02
Еще для текста существуют DrawText & DrawState

Ответить

Номер ответа: 7
Автор ответа:
 LamerOnLine



ICQ: 334781088 

Вопросов: 108
Ответов: 2822
 Профиль | | #7 Добавлено: 22.09.04 12:00
Ну, тогда уж и DrawTextEx, ExtTextOut, TabbedTextOut, PolyTextOut и GrayString :)

Ответить

Номер ответа: 8
Автор ответа:
 Слегач



Вопросов: 3
Ответов: 6
 Профиль | | #8 Добавлено: 07.10.05 16:33
С PictureBox работаешь аналогично работе с Printer.
Только одно "но" - для нормального отображения задавай в свойстве FontName имена шрифтов TrueType, иначе корежаться и меньше 8 размер фиг получишь.

Ответить

Номер ответа: 9
Автор ответа:
 Слегач



Вопросов: 3
Ответов: 6
 Профиль | | #9 Добавлено: 07.10.05 16:35
Кстати, тут кто-то как раз про шрифты не так давно вопрос задавал, по поводу создания превью. Там, судя по всему, проблема как раз с вышесказанным. Ещё бы вспомнить, кто спрашивал... :)

Ответить

Номер ответа: 10
Автор ответа:
 GSerg



Вопросов: 0
Ответов: 1876


 Профиль | | #10 Добавлено: 07.10.05 16:37
Сначала тему подняли через два года... Потом ещё через год...


Привет вам, археологи будущего! Вы зачем в восьмой раз эту тему откапываете?..

Ответить

Номер ответа: 11
Автор ответа:
 «UL.eXe»



ICQ: 197.895.916.247 

Вопросов: 72
Ответов: 540
 Профиль | | #11 Добавлено: 08.10.05 15:18
Привет вам, археологи будущего! Вы зачем в восьмой раз эту тему откапываете?..


я вот тоже думаю :))
 Сначала была мысля: Дмитрий Борзенков - как же ты смайлы на форум вставил ??!
 А потом посмотрел дату темы... :))

Ответить

Номер ответа: 12
Автор ответа:
 AndreyMp



ICQ: 237822510 

Вопросов: 28
Ответов: 1182
 Профиль | | #12 Добавлено: 08.10.05 15:40
А потом посмотрел дату темы
Но он же сказал, что давно вопрос был.
Unknown Lamer» а что ты ник то сменил? VB Lamer тож не плохо было!

Ответить

Номер ответа: 13
Автор ответа:
 Morpheus



Вопросов: 224
Ответов: 3777
 Web-сайт: xury.zx6.ru
 Профиль | | #13
Добавлено: 08.10.05 16:02
через год снова поднимем...

Ответить

Страница: 1 |

Поиск по форуму



© Copyright 2002-2011 VBNet.RU | Пишите нам